Firmware Engineer

1 week ago


Oklahoma City, United States Hewlett Packard Enterprise Full time

This role is responsible for overseeing the design, development, and optimization of embedded software and firmware for hardware products. The role contributes innovative ideas and leads large cross-functional teams, exercising independent judgment to solve unique and complex problems impacting the business. The role acts as a functional manager within area of expertise, developing strategy and setting functional policy and direction. The role provides mentorship and guidance to lower-level employees, thus, ensuring the realization of operational and strategic plans.

Responsibilities Design and Development of UEFI/BIOS Firmware for x86, ARM and newer architecture. Leads the preparation and creation of instructional technical manuscripts for firmware operation. Reviews firmware code, provides technical feedback, and ensures adherence to coding standards and best practices. Manages resources to complete programming projects and designs detailed plans to ensure firmware is functioning properly. Leads multiple project teams of other software firmware engineers and internal and outsourced development partners responsible for all stages of design and development for complex products and platforms. Works with product architects, firmware teams, product managers and provides critical guidance, system-level debugging and troubleshooting to various teams, as a Subject Matter Expert. Reviews and evaluates designs and project activities for compliance with systems design and development guidelines and standards; provides tangible feedback to improve product quality and mitigate failure risk. Manages and expands relationships with internal and outsourced development partners on firmware design and development. Serves as an expert on all firmware related topics and acts as overall firmware leadership to provide perspective to cross- organization projects, programs, and activities. Drives innovation and integration of new technologies into projects and activities in the firmware design organization. Mentors less-experienced software firmware engineers and help guide them to successful deliverables.

Education & Experience

Recommended Four-year or Graduate Degree in Computer Science, Information Systems, Electrical Engineering, or any other related discipline or commensurate work experience or demonstrated competence. Typically has 10+ years of work experience, preferably in firmware development, or a related field.

Knowledge & Skills Agile Methodology Algorithms C (Programming Language) C++ (Programming Language) Computer Science Electrical Engineering Embedded Software Embedded Systems Firmware Firmware Development Git (Version Control System) New Product Development Operating Systems Python (Programming Language) Real-Time Operating Systems Software Development Software Engineering

Cross-Org Skills Effective Communication Results Orientation Learning Agility Digital Fluency Customer Centricity

Impact & Scope • Impacts large functions and leads large, cross-division functional teams or projects.

Complexity • Provides highly innovative solutions to complex problems within established policy.

Disclaimer • This job description describes the general nature and level of work performed in this role. It is not intended to be an exhaustive list of all duties, skills, responsibilities, knowledge, etc. These may be subject to change and additional functions may be assigned as needed by management. Job - Software

Firmware Engineer

Description - This role is responsible for overseeing the design, development, and optimization of embedded software and firmware for hardware products. The role contributes innovative ideas and leads large cross-functional teams, exercising independent judgment to solve unique and complex problems impacting the business. The role acts as a functional manager within area of expertise, developing strategy and setting functional policy and direction. The role provides mentorship and guidance to lower-level employees, thus, ensuring the realization of operational and strategic plans.

Responsibilities Design and Development of UEFI/BIOS Firmware for x86, ARM and newer architecture.

Leads the preparation and creation of instructional technical manuscripts for firmware operation.

Reviews firmware code, provides technical feedback, and ensures adherence to coding standards and best practices.

Manages resources to complete programming projects and designs detailed plans to ensure firmware is functioning properly.

Leads multiple project teams of other software firmware engineers and internal and outsourced development partners responsible for all stages of design and development for complex products and platforms.

Works with product architects, firmware teams, product managers and provides critical guidance, system-level debugging and troubleshooting to various teams, as a Subject Matter Expert.

Reviews and evaluates designs and project activities for compliance with systems design and development guidelines and standards; provides tangible feedback to improve product quality and mitigate failure risk.

Manages and expands relationships with internal and outsourced development partners on firmware design and development.

Serves as an expert on all firmware related topics and acts as overall firmware leadership to provide perspective to cross- organization projects, programs, and activities.

Drives innovation and integration of new technologies into projects and activities in the firmware design organization.

Mentors less-experienced software firmware engineers and help guide them to successful deliverables.

Education & Experience

Recommended Four-year or Graduate Degree in Computer Science, Information Systems, Electrical Engineering, or any other related discipline or commensurate work experience or demonstrated competence.

Typically has 10+ years of work experience, preferably in firmware development, or a related field.

Knowledge & Skills Agile Methodology

Algorithms

C (Programming Language)

C++ (Programming Language)

Computer Engineering

Computer Science

Debugging

Electrical Engineering

Embedded Software

Embedded Systems

Firmware

Firmware Development

Git (Version Control System)

Linux

New Product Development

Operating Systems

Python (Programming Language)

Real-Time Operating Systems

Software Development

Software Engineering

Cross-Org Skills Effective Communication

Results Orientation

Learning Agility

Digital Fluency

Customer Centricity

Impact & Scope • Impacts large functions and leads large, cross-division functional teams or projects.

Complexity • Provides highly innovative solutions to complex problems within established policy.

Disclaimer • This job description describes the general nature and level of work performed in this role. It is not intended to be an exhaustive list of all duties, skills, responsibilities, knowledge, etc. These may be subject to change and additional functions may be assigned as needed by management. Job - Software

Schedule - Full time

Shift - No shift premium (United States of America)

Travel - Relocation - Yes

EEO Tagline - HP Inc. is EEO F/M/Protected Veteran/ Individual with Disabilities.

You’re driven to make positive changes. We’re driven to find people like you. We have a lot in common. At HP, diversity and inclusion are business imperatives.We are driven to be the career destination for all top talent.Join us in reinventing the standard for diversity and inclusion where talent is our criteria. Having trouble with this page or with applying to a role? Click

here

to submit a request for support.

#J-18808-Ljbffr



  • Oklahoma City, United States Analog Group Inc Full time

    Qualified candidate will be part of the embedded firmware development team. With responsibility to define and implement verification test benches and test cases for state of the art controllers used in advanced power conversion and power monitor Application Specific Integrated Circuits (ASICs). Define and maintain infrastructure for firmware verification...

  • Firmware Engineer

    Found in: Jooble US O C2 - 4 days ago


    Redwood City, CA, United States Carbon Full time

    You’ll join a close-knit team, working with experts in electrical, mechanical, firmware, systems, 3D geometry, web technologies, Linux, and everything in between. We’ve had fun team activities where we escape rooms (real and virtual), play games, and cook delicious food. We also have a variety of employee-started communities at Carbon: baking, yoga,...

  • Firmware Engineer

    Found in: beBee jobs US - 6 days ago


    Culver City, California, United States Apple Full time

    SummaryThe Apple Beats team is seeking a firmware engineer with firm footing with engineering principles and passion for new technologies; a passionate individual with the skills to research and develop new and innovative solutions for the next Apple audio products. Apply todayKey QualificationsGenuine passion for innovation and embedded development.4+ years...

  • Senior Firmware Engineer

    Found in: Appcast US C2 - 2 weeks ago


    Union City, United States Metric Bio Full time

    A truly unique opportunity to contribute to the design of life changing technology in the Med-Tech space. Senior Firmware Engineer- Neuro-TechEast Bay Area, San FranciscoYou will be responsible for designing, building and testing firmware for highly complex implantable devices in the Neuromodulation market. Creating products that will help to tackle some of...

  • Senior Firmware Engineer

    Found in: Appcast Linkedin GBL C2 - 2 weeks ago


    Union City, United States Metric Bio Full time

    A truly unique opportunity to contribute to the design of life changing technology in the Med-Tech space. Senior Firmware Engineer- Neuro-TechEast Bay Area, San FranciscoYou will be responsible for designing, building and testing firmware for highly complex implantable devices in the Neuromodulation market. Creating products that will help to tackle some of...

  • Firmware Engineer

    Found in: Appcast Linkedin GBL C2 - 1 week ago


    City of Industry, United States Equus Compute Solutions Full time

    Summary: As a Firmware Engineer, you will be responsible for designing and developing hardware components in close collaboration with software and solution engineers. Performs research, design, analysis, configuration, and testing of custom components through full-stack computer-based systems/solutions which may include elements of compute, storage,...

  • Firmware Engineer

    Found in: Appcast US C2 - 1 week ago


    City of Industry, United States Equus Compute Solutions Full time

    Summary: As a Firmware Engineer, you will be responsible for designing and developing hardware components in close collaboration with software and solution engineers. Performs research, design, analysis, configuration, and testing of custom components through full-stack computer-based systems/solutions which may include elements of compute, storage,...


  • Oklahoma City, United States Hatchpad Full time

    Hatch IT is partnering with HSI to find a Senior Electrical Engineer: About The Role: This role will focus on bringing technical substance and inspiration to our Electrical Engineering team to help ensure that imaginative, yet credible, solutions populate our ambitious product roadmap. An ideal candidate for this role is a person who is driven and willing to...

  • Software Engineer

    1 week ago


    Oklahoma City, United States Analog Group Inc Full time

    Our Client is a Boston based company that builds chips for artificial intelligence computing. Their architecture leverages unique properties of light to enable fast and efficient inference and training engines. If you’re a collaborative software engineer or scientist who has a passion for innovation, solving challenging technical problems and doing...

  • Computer Engineer

    1 week ago


    Oklahoma City, United States CSEngineering Full time

    ___________________________________________ Pantex Plant Electrical or Computer Engineer to join a team that is designing and developing advanced components, subsystems, and systems for national defense programs. This engineering team employs state-of-the-art technologies, including sophisticated software tools for design, analysis, modeling, and...


  • Oklahoma City, United States MSM Technology, LLC Full time

    Job DescriptionJob DescriptionDescription:Network Engineer ResponsibilitiesProvide network architectural design, modeling, engineering, implementation, sustainment, migration, technical refresh, and lifecycle services for the DISA Datacenter and Cloud enterprise network infrastructure. Network services and products supported shall include, but are not...


  • Oklahoma City, United States ThinkBAC Consulting Full time

    Electrical Engineer, Protective Relays - HV Utility and Renewables Full time | ThinkBAC Consulting | Remote Job Posted On 12/27/2023 Job Information Work Experience 5+ years Utilities Job Description This is a remote position. Mid-Senior Electrical Relay Engineer, Protection and Control Systems - Utility & Renewables A developer and operator of high voltage...

  • Lead Network Engineer- Access

    Found in: Resume Library US A2 - 1 week ago


    Kansas City, Missouri, United States Brightspeed Full time

    Job Description Brightspeed has an exciting opportunity for a Lead Network Engineer to join our brand new, state of the art laboratory. As a Lead Network Engineer, you will be responsible for the access space of our end-to-end laboratory network.  You will work with our team of engineers on developing and conducting test cases to identify issues and verify...

  • Lead Network Engineer

    Found in: Resume Library US A2 - 1 week ago


    Kansas City, Missouri, United States Brightspeed Full time

    Job Description Brightspeed has an exciting opportunity for a Lead Network Engineer to join our brand new, state of the art laboratory. As a Lead Network Engineer, you will be responsible for the access space of our end-to-end laboratory network.  You will work with our team of engineers on developing and conducting test cases to identify issues and verify...


  • Jersey City, United States Brand Experience Lab Full time

    Job DescriptionJob DescriptionEmbedded Software Engineer About the RoleWe are seeking a highly skilled and experienced Electrical Engineer and Embedded Systems Designer to join our dynamic team. This role is ideal for an individual with a deep understanding of Electrical Engineering principles Circuit Design, and PCB design, as well as hands-on experience...

  • Embedded Software Engineer

    Found in: Talent US C2 - 1 week ago


    Jersey City, United States Brand Experience Lab Full time

    Embedded Software Engineer About the RoleWe are seeking a highly skilled and experienced Electrical Engineer and Embedded Systems Designer to join our dynamic team. This role is ideal for an individual with a deep understanding of Electrical Engineering principles Circuit Design, and PCB design, as well as hands-on experience with Arduino, ESP32. The...


  • Oklahoma City, United States Analog Group Inc Full time

    Principal Electrical Design Engineer Position Overview: Our Client Company is a provider of DC/DC converters and AC/DC power supplies & solutions, data acquisition converters, digital panel meters and magnetics products, focusing primarily on the computing, communications, industrial and medical markets. Ranked amongst the world’s top 5 suppliers of...


  • Oklahoma City, United States CareerBuilder Full time

    Sr. Electrical Design Engineer Position Overview: SUMMARY: Company is a provider of DC/DC converters and AC/DC power supplies and solutions, data acquisition converters, digital panel meters and magnetics products, focusing primarily on the computing, communications, industrial and medical markets. Ranked amongst the worlds top 5 suppliers of power...

  • Embedded Software Engineer

    Found in: Resume Library US A2 - 1 week ago


    Jersey City, New Jersey, United States Brand Experience Lab Full time

    Embedded Software Engineer  About the Role We are seeking a highly skilled and experienced Electrical Engineer and Embedded Systems Designer to join our dynamic team. This role is ideal for an individual with a deep understanding of Electrical Engineering principles Circuit Design, and PCB design, as well as hands-on experience with Arduino, ESP32. The...


  • Foster City, United States Zoox Full time

    Zoox is looking for a Sr. Software Engineer to join our Firmware Tools team. In this role, you will write software to help integrate internal and external tools for automated firmware prototyping, development, testing and integration. This role requires someone passionate about automation using both existing test frameworks, as well as developing new ones....